importjava.util.ArrayList;importjava.util.Collections;importjava.util.List;publicclassMain{publicstaticvoidmain(String[]args){// 创建一个String类型的ArrayListList<String>stringList=newArrayList<>();// 向ArrayList中添加元
importjava.util.ArrayList;importjava.util.List;publicclassStringNumberSort{publicstaticvoidmain(String[]args){// 步骤1: 创建一个List并添加字符串数字List<String>numberList=newArrayList<>();numberList.add("10");numberList.add("2");numberList.add("30");numberList.add("1");numberList.add("21...
MSD.sort(arr1); TimeMillis.setEnd("高位优先键索引排序:");//排序后for(String s : arr1) {//System.out.println(s.toString());}//###JAVA自带排序String[] arr2 = (String[])ReadFiledata.txt2List(file2).toArray(newString[0]); TimeMillis.setStart(); Arrays.sort(arr2); TimeMillis....
高位优先建索引排序 归并排序(Java自带的排序算法),速度还行,关键是保持循环情况下的顺序稳定 低位优先: public static void sort(String[] a, int w) { int n = a.length; int R = 256; // extend ASCII alphabet size String[] aux = new String[n]; for (int d = w-1; d >= 0; d--) {...
排序结果会直接修改原字符串内容 。函数使用前需包含相应的头文件 。不同编程语言中string的sort函数有差异 。在C++里使用标准库函数实现排序 。Java中字符串排序通过特定类和方法 。Python有内置函数用于字符串排序 。不同语言函数的参数设置有所不同 。有些语言函数可处理不同编码字符串 。排序时特殊字符有其特定...
Java集合里面,String集合有一个sort方法很有用,能够方便快捷的对 “字符串String” 进行排序。String的sort方法是一个静态的方法,支持的参数包括一个String数组,和一个可选的参数Comparator,即指定的排序规则。例如,有一个String数组 arr1:arr1 = {"Cat", "Dog", "Apple", "Banana"} 默认的排序规则,会...
在Java中,对List<String>进行升序排序是一个相对简单的操作。以下是如何实现的详细步骤: 创建并初始化List<String>对象: 首先,我们需要创建一个List<String>对象并初始化它,可以使用ArrayList来实现。 调用sort()方法进行排序: Java 8及以后的版本,List接口提供了sort()方法,可以直接对列表进...
可以的 java中的数组排序。Arrays.sort(*Array) 需加包import java.util.*;或import java.util.Arrays;Arrays.sort(数组名)为数组排序的操作,但这个方法在 java.util 这 个包里面,所以在用到的时候需要先将它导入 转换
import java.util.TreeMap; public class HashMapSortExample { public static void main(String[] args) { Map<String, Double> hashMap = new HashMap<>(); hashMap.put("A", 5.6); hashMap.put("B", 2.3); hashMap.put("C", 8.1); ...
1.在Java中字符串不以‘\0’结尾,所以就需要使用字符串长度来判断结尾 2. String是引用类型,内部并不存储字符串本身 可以看到字符串是存在char类型的数组中的 可能还是不好理解这里我画图介绍一下 注意这里没有涉及到字符串常量池,只是为了理解String类中的value和hash以及上面的三行代码 ...